I was researching the possibilities of capturing a pokemon

 

when you throw a rock you have more chances of capture but the pokemon can also go

 

when you throw a bait in pokemon it can stay but it is less possible to catch

 

now when you throw a safari pokeball you have a 50% chance of catching it all depends on your luck

 

now thinking about the bug that existed before tyranitar when you arrived with him in the first place his sand ability damaged the safari pokemon and they were easier to capture

 

but it was a bug that they fixed, they blocked the skills so as not to affect the capture

 

Now in my thinking if you have a lvl 30 pokemon in the first place and you want to capture a lvl 25 pokemon it will be difficult to capture it on safari everything will depend on luck

 

but if you have a lvl 100 pokemon in the first place with good speed and damage statistics and you try to capture a lvl 20 pokemon you will have much more chance of capture

 

but it all depends on the probabilities since you need to do calculations to know the true capture number which is impossible because luck has to do with a lot

 

You can use the repellent technique, you equip a wild chansey first and with the repellent you will get pokemon of the same level or higher, having the possibility of more chansey coming out
